Step-by-step

  1. Prepare host and VM

    • Confirm virtualization is enabled in BIOS/UEFI.
    • Install VMware Workstation Player or Pro on the Windows host.
    • Create a new VM: select Windows 10 x64, assign at least 8 GB RAM, 4+ cores, and 60 GB disk.
    • Mount Windows ISO and install Windows in the VM. Update Windows and install VMware Tools for improved hardware support.
  2. Obtain DiagBox 7.57

    • Use only official sources or authorized distributors for DiagBox to ensure legitimacy and avoid malware.
    • If you already have an official installer package or media from a PSA-authorized provider, copy it to the VM.
  3. Prepare PSA interface drivers

    • Download the correct drivers for your interface (e.g., Lexia/PP2000, K-line, or USB-to-COM adapter).
    • Inside the VM, install drivers and confirm the interface shows up in Device Manager (COM port or USB device depending on adapter).
  4. Install DiagBox 7.57

    • Run the DiagBox installer inside the VM as Administrator.
    • Accept prompts and follow installer steps. If presented with activation or license options, provide valid credentials or use authorized dongle as required.
    • Reboot the VM if the installer requests it.
  5. Configure VMware USB / Serial passthrough

    • For USB adapters: with VM powered on, use VMware’s Removable Devices menu to connect the USB adapter to the VM (VM > Removable Devices > [your device] > Connect).
    • For serial adapters: if using a USB-to-RS232 adapter, ensure the VM sees the assigned COM port. In VMware settings you can add a serial port mapped to the host COM device if needed.
    • Confirm the PSA interface is listed and accessible in Windows Device Manager inside the VM.
  6. Run DiagBox and test

    • Launch DiagBox as Administrator.
    • In DiagBox settings, select the correct interface (COM port or USB) and protocol (K-Line, CAN, etc.).
    • Connect to a vehicle or use an approved simulator/testbench.
    • Verify communication: read ECU identification, read/clear fault codes, view live data.
  7. Troubleshooting

    • Device not seen in VM: disconnect from host, reconnect via VMware > Removable Devices; reinstall drivers in VM.
    • COM port conflict: open Device Manager, ensure no duplicate COM assignments; change port number if necessary.
    • Communication errors: verify correct protocol, ignition on, and adapter compatibility.
    • Activation/license errors: contact vendor or use the official license/dongle. Do not attempt to use cracked keys.
  8. Security and backups

    • Snapshot the VM after a working DiagBox install so you can revert if something breaks.
    • Keep backups of installer files and any license keys/dongle info stored securely.
    • Run antivirus scans on downloaded installers before running them.
